References
CVECVE-2015-9480
7.5
CVSS

The RobotCPA plugin 5 for WordPress has directory traversal via the f.php l parameter.

Detail

The RobotCPA plugin 5 for WordPress is a valuable tool widely used by businesses and individuals running WordPress websites. It is a plugin designed to help webmasters manage their online advertising campaigns and optimize their advertising performance. The plugin focuses on pay-per-click (PPC) advertising, and it assists website owners and marketers in increasing their conversions while decreasing their costs. RobotCPA allows website owners to automate their PPC advertising campaigns and optimize their ad performance by tweaking their ads' display times, keywords, and many other factors.

However, this popular WordPress plugin was discovered to have a critical vulnerability in its codebase, which could potentially put WordPress websites at increased risk of hacking, cybersecurity attacks, and other web-based threats. This vulnerability is best known as CVE-2015-9480, and it is believed to be caused by a directory traversal flaw that is present in the plugin's f.php l parameter.

The CVE-2015-9480 vulnerability in RobotCPA could potentially lead to a wide range of digital security issues, including the theft of sensitive data, unauthorized access to a website's administrative functions, and the exposure of confidential client or user information. When a malicious hacker gains control over the website, they can manipulate the plugin's functions and exploit those vulnerabilities to their advantage. This malicious activity can lead to a significant loss of revenue, brand reputation, and consumer trust.

Solution Advice

Thankfully, there are several precautions that website administrators and business owners can take to prevent such vulnerabilities. Here is a list of bullet points that can help to protect a WordPress website against the CVE-2015-9480 vulnerability:

  • Install the latest version of the RobotCPA plugin as soon as it becomes available.
  • Ensure that all other plugins installed on the WordPress website are also up to date.
  • Routinely backup the WordPress website to a secure offsite location to ensure minimal damage if a security breach occurs.
  • Consider working with experienced cybersecurity professionals to help identify and remediate security vulnerabilities frequently.
  • Use a Web application firewall (WAF), such as Sucuri or Cloudflare, to safeguard against known and unknown threats.
